Top 10 Tech-Savvy College Towns
From innovative courses to citywide wifi, some college towns know how to bring out your inner geek. Computer science majors and casual Web junkies alike appreciate the high-tech offerings in these college towns.
College Town Perks for Techies
In the rapidly evolving world of technology, even small college towns can get in on the action. Here are ten of the hottest college towns for tech lovers.
- Cambridge, MA. It’s a safe bet to call this college town a tech center. Home to M.I.T., where students in one dorm installed an “Emergency Pizza Button” that automatically summons Domino’s with a cheese pizza within an hour.
- Seattle, WA. Between the wireless access at every corner coffee shop and the close proximity to Microsoft headquarters, this metropolis is a high-tech Mecca. Local colleges and universities welcome the trend.
- Palo Alto, CA. Technology is a must in this college town, home to Stanford University. Ninety percent of students own a laptop, and the wireless network on campus is set at 4 Mbps for Internet access and 12 Mbps for file transfers.
- Pittsburgh, PA. Between Google’s new engineering office and the robotics startups founded by Carnegie Mellon alumni, the tech scene in this college town is thriving.
- Charlottesville, VA. The extensive tech support at the University of Virginia means that networks in this college town don’t stay down for long. Local game design experts have come to campus to give presentations to computer engineering majors.
- Orlando, FL. High tech meets the big screen in this college town. University of Central Florida students may work their way into internships at Walt Disney World and Epcot Center, applying technology to the entertainment industry.
- Los Angeles, CA. Besides the obvious post-graduate benefits of living in a city with major high-tech opportunities, students at the University of Southern California enjoy high-resolution video conferencing and webcams in every classroom.
- West Point, NY. Attention, cadets! The United States Military Academy at West Point seamlessly integrates technology into the curriculum, with all 580+ courses posted online and free laptops upgraded every two years for every student.
- Omaha, NE. What makes this college town a tech central? Omaha hosts GameFest, an annual video gaming expo. Local students at Creighton University enjoy no limits on their network music and application downloads.
- Minneapolis, MN. When it’s cold outside, students of the University of Minnesota like to cuddle up with their external hard drives. The school provides a generous 5GB of storage space that should last an entire college career.
High Tech Education for the Future
High-tech college campuses can make the college life easier, and they give students necessary training for their eventual careers. The best high-tech campuses give students the chance to work with materials they may need to know later in life.
